/* CSS Document */
/*
----------------------------------------------Squelette de la page-----------------------------------------------
*/

body {
	background: url(../image/fond.jpg) repeat;
	margin: 0;
	padding: 0;
	font: 12px "comic sans ms", arial, verdana, sans-serif;
	text-align:justify;
}

#global {
	width:750px;
	margin-left:auto;
	margin-right:auto;
	position:relative;
}


.publicite_1{
	position:absolute;
	top:85px;
	left: 608px;
	width: 140px;
	height: auto;
}

.publicite_2{
	position:absolute;
	top:88px;
	left: 609px;
	width: 140px;
	height: auto;
}


.banniere {
	position: absolute;
	background-image:url(../image/banniere.jpg);
	left:134px;
	width: 616px;
	height: 75px;
	top: 0px;
}

.lang {
	position:absolute;
	left:565px;
	width:50px;
	top:56px;
	display:block;
	}

.lang a:hover {
	position:absolute;
	color:#FFFFFF;
	display:block;
}

.compagnie {
	position:absolute;
	width:151px;
	left: 10px;
	height: 31px;
	font-size:25px;
	color:white
}

.logo {
	position: absolute;
	background-image:url(../image/sous_icone.jpg);
	left:0px;
	width: 134px;
	height: 102px;
	top: 0px;

}

.logo_image {
	position: absolute;
	background-image:url(../image/petit_logo_zec_pontiac.GIF);
	left:26px;
	width: 82px;
	height: 77px;
	top: 13px;
	filter:Alpha(opacity=80);
	-moz-opacity:0.80;
	opacity: 0.80; 

}

.corp {
	position: absolute;
	left:144px;
	width: 456px;
	height: auto;
	top: 85px;
	margin:0px;
	padding:0px;
}

.corp_auto {
	position: absolute;
	left:145px;
	width: auto;
	height: auto;
	top: 85px;
	margin:0px;
	padding:0px;
}

.ete {
	position:absolute;
	left: 239px;
	top: 170px;
	width: 133px;
	height: 136px;
}
.hiver {
	position:absolute;
	left: 241px;
	top: 614px;
	width: 182px;
	height: 102px;
}

.mapquest {
	position:relative;
	height:241px;
	width:400px;
	top:15px;
	left: 2px;
}

.texte_mapquest {
	position:relative;
	left: 1px;
	top: 260px;
}
.meteo{
	position:absolute;
	height:90px;
	left:0px;
	top:435px;
	width:150px;
}

a:link {
	color:red;
	text-decoration: none;	
}
a:visited {
	text-decoration: none;
	color:red;
}
a:hover {
	text-decoration: none;
	color:red;
}
a:active {
	text-decoration: none;
	color:red;
}
a img {
border:none;
}

.align_justify {
text-align:justify;
}
.align_center {
text-align:center;
}

.titre {font-size: 22px; font-weight:bold;}
.sous_titre {font-size:18px; font-weight:bold;}
.important {
background:#FF0000;
color:#000000;
}
.bleu {color: #0000FF}
.rouge {color: #FF0000}



.pub {
	position: absolute;
	left:616px;
	width: 128px;
	top: 85px;
	border-style:inset;
	margin:0px;
	padding:0px;
}


/*
----------------------------------------------Fin du squelette de la page-----------------------------------------------

----------------------------------------------Menu-----------------------------------------------
*/


#menu {
	position: absolute; /* placement du menu, à modifier selon vos besoins */
	top: 102px;
	left: 0px;
	width: 134px;
	margin:0px;
}
#menu ul {
margin: 0;
padding: 0;
list-style-type: none;
}
#menu dl {
margin: 0;
padding: 0;
list-style-type: none;
}
#menu dt {
cursor: pointer;
height: 26px;
line-height: 13px;
text-align: center;
font-weight: bold;
border: 1px solid #000000;
background: #EAEAEA;
margin: 0;
padding: 0;
list-style-type: none;
}
#menu dd {
border-right: 1px solid #000000;
margin: 0;
padding: 0;
list-style-type: none;
}
#menu li {
text-align: center;
background:#AEAEAE;
border: 1px inset #000000;
margin: 0;
padding: 0;
list-style-type: none;
}
#menu li a, #menu dt a {
color: #000;
text-decoration: none;
display: block;
border: 0 none #000000;
height: 100%;
}
#menu li a:hover, #menu dt a:hover {
background: #C0C0C0;
}

/* Carte */
.carte_1 {
	position:absolute;
	top:204px;
	left:-3px;
	width:606px;
	height:145px;
	}
.carte_2 {
	position:absolute;
	top:350px;
	left:-1px;
	width: 606px;
	height: 145px;
	}
.carte_3 {
	position:absolute;
	top:496px;
	left:8px;
	width: 606px;
	height: 145px;
	}
.carte_4 {
	position:absolute;
	top:643px;
	left:151.4px;
	width: 456.6px;
	height: 145px;
	}
.gauche {
	position:absolute;
	left: 39px;
	top: 741px;
}
.bas {
	position:absolute;
	left: 407px;
	height: 60px;
	width: 40px;
	top: 797px;
}
.haut {
	position:absolute;
	left:1px;
}
.droite{
	position:absolute;
	left: 509px;
	top: 740px;
}

.droite_petit {
position:absolute;
top:460px;
left:509px;
}

.haut_petit {
position:absolute;
top:459px;
left:1px;
}
